In clinching a third straight win Tuesday night vs. Arizona, the Kansas City Royals’ bullpen extended its scoreless-innings streak to 20 over three games. The stretch includes:
- 6.0 scoreless innings in Tuesday’s 5–3 win vs. Arizona
- 7.0 scoreless innings in Sunday’s 13–7 win at Cleveland
- 7.0 scoreless innings in Saturday’s 8–0 win vs. Seattle
Fifteen different pitchers have combined to record the 20 consecutive scoreless innings in relief:
- Ben Lively (2 IP)
- Kyle Zimmer (2 IP)
- Foster Griffin (2 IP)
- Michael Ynoa (2 IP)
- Scott Barlow (2 IP)
- Jason Adam (1 IP)
- Drew Storen (1 IP)
- Jake Newberry (1 IP)
- Richard Lovelady (1 IP)
- Homer Bailey (1 IP)
- Jake Diekman (1 IP)
- Wily Peralta (1 IP)
- Glenn Sparkman (1 IP)
- Zach Lovvorn (1 IP)
- Kevin McCarthy (1 IP)
